What Are ID Scanners and How Do They Work?

ID scanners are devices that capture and authenticate information from identity documents such as passports, driver’s licenses, and national ID cards. These scanners read the encoded data present in machine-readable zones (MRZ), barcodes, or QR codes found on modern identification cards. The captured data is then cross-referenced with databases to verify the authenticity of the document and ensure that the person presenting it is legitimate.

In many cases, ID scanners go beyond simple document reading. They often come equipped with facial recognition technology, fingerprint scanning, or optical character recognition (OCR) capabilities, allowing for a more comprehensive verification process. This ensures a higher level of security, as it can match the physical identity of a person with the information stored on their ID, making it far more difficult for cybercriminals to impersonate someone or forge a document.

The Role of ID Scanners in Personal Security

For individuals, ID scanners offer an effective layer of protection against identity theft. With the rise of online shopping, banking, and social media, personal information is often stored in digital form across a range of platforms. Hackers frequently attempt to gain unauthorized access to this data, which can then be used for fraudulent activities such as opening bank accounts, making unauthorized purchases, or applying for loans. By incorporating ID Scanner into systems that require identity verification, individuals can ensure that their personal data is protected.

For example, when logging into a bank account or confirming a transaction, an ID scanner can cross-check the presented ID with biometric data such as facial features or fingerprints. This added layer of verification ensures that even if a criminal has obtained login credentials, they will not be able to access the account without the corresponding physical ID or biometric data.

Enhancing Corporate Security with ID Scanners

In the corporate world, protecting sensitive business data is equally crucial. Companies handle vast amounts of confidential information, ranging from intellectual property and customer data to financial records and internal communications. If this data falls into the wrong hands, the consequences can be severe, including financial losses, reputational damage, and legal consequences. ID scanners help mitigate these risks by ensuring that only authorized personnel have access to corporate resources.

In sectors such as healthcare, finance, and government, where compliance with data protection regulations is paramount, ID scanners are especially valuable. These industries are often targeted by cybercriminals seeking to steal personal or financial data, and the use of ID scanners helps prevent unauthorized access to sensitive files, systems, and facilities.

Moreover, ID scanners play a significant role in employee authentication and access control. By integrating ID scanning technology with employee badges or access cards, businesses can ensure that only authorized personnel can enter restricted areas or access secure digital systems. This helps protect against insider threats and limits the risk of physical breaches that could lead to data theft.
